在编程中,可以根据不同的需求和场景选择以下几种方法来切换编程模式:
命令行参数切换
在命令行编译和运行代码时,可以通过添加不同的参数来切换编程模式。例如,在C语言中,使用 `-g` 参数可以开启调试模式,使用 `-O` 参数可以开启优化模式。
集成开发环境(IDE)切换
许多IDE都提供了切换编程模式的选项。在IDE的设置或首选项中,可以选择不同的模式,如调试模式、发布模式、测试模式等。通过切换这些模式,IDE会相应地调整编译器和调试器的设置。
代码注释切换
在代码中添加注释可以起到切换编程模式的作用。例如,在C/C++中,使用 `ifdef` 和 `endif` 可以将某段代码包围起来,根据定义的宏来控制是否编译这段代码。通过注释或取消注释这些宏定义,就可以切换不同的编程模式。
编译器预处理选项切换
许多编译器都提供了预处理选项,可以通过这些选项来控制编程模式的切换。例如,在GCC编译器中,使用 `-D` 选项可以定义宏,使用 `-U` 选项可以取消定义宏。通过设置不同的预处理选项,可以实现不同的编程模式切换。
快捷键切换
不同的编程软件有不同的快捷键设置,以下是一些常见的编程软件的模式切换快捷键:
Visual Studio Code:
切换到HTML模式:`Ctrl+Shift+P`,输入"Change language mode",选择"HTML"。
切换到CSS模式:`Ctrl+Shift+P`,输入"Change language mode",选择"CSS"。
切换到JavaScript模式:`Ctrl+Shift+P`,输入"Change language mode",选择"JavaScript"。
切换到Python模式:`Ctrl+Shift+P`,输入"Set Syntax: Python"。
切换到其他编程语言模式:`Ctrl+Shift+P`,输入"Set Syntax: ",然后输入相应的编程语言。
Sublime Text:
在Windows和Linux上,使用 `Ctrl+Shift+P` 打开命令面板,然后输入 "Set Syntax: " 选择语言。
在macOS上,使用 `Cmd+Shift+P` 打开命令面板,然后输入 "Set Syntax: " 选择语言。
IntelliJ IDEA:
在Windows和Linux上,使用 `Ctrl+Shift+A` 打开动作搜索框,然后输入 "Switch Language"。
在macOS上,使用 `Cmd+Shift+A` 打开动作搜索框,然后输入 "Switch Language"。
Eclipse:
在Windows和Linux上,使用 `Ctrl+Shift+F11` 切换到上一个编辑器。
在macOS上,使用 `Cmd+Shift+F11` 切换到上一个编辑器。
Visual Studio:
在Windows上,使用 `Alt+Shift+F10` 打开快速操作菜单,然后输入 "Change Language"。
在macOS上,使用 `Ctrl+Shift+P` 打开命令面板,然后输入 "Change Language"。
按钮切换方式
编程软件的按钮切换方式可以通过快捷键、菜单栏、工具栏、上下文菜单以及命令面板来实现。例如,在Visual Studio Code中,可以使用 `Ctrl+K M` 快捷键打开语言模式选择器,或使用 `Ctrl+Shift+P` 打开命令面板并输入 "Set Syntax: " 来选择语言。
根据具体的编程语言和开发环境,可以选择合适的编程模式切换方法,以提高开发效率。